I can't remember all the models and stuff right now but basicly its a 52" Samsung DLP, a Samsung HD dvd player, a Philips reciever, 2 PS2s, Comcast/Motorola HD DVR box. The front speakers are kenwood and the center & surrounds are Philips (came with the reciever). The remote is a Logitec Harmony.

The cable box is hooked directly to the tv via component cables and to the reciever via coaxial. The dvd is hooked into the tv via HDMI-DVI and to the reciever with another coaxial. One of the ps2's is hooked into the tv via components and the audio is toslink into the reciever. The other PS2 is hooked directly into the tv with rca connections. All the audio/video connections are top of the line Monster Cables except the component PS2 is by Psyclone (i think?) and the other PS2 is the factory cable......

The reciever is kind of crap. it was part of a HT in a box deal. It does the job but i want something with HDMI switching so i can use the digital connections on both the DVD and my cable. The only one i've found is a $4k onyko :eek: (sp?)....not really looking to spend that much so i'll probably just wait till after x-mas to see if anything new comes out.
